The Offshore Renewable Energy (ORE) Catapult, in partnership with the North East Combined Authority, is investing £2.1 million in a new offshore wind cable testing rig at its facilities in Blyth in North East England.
Funded by the North East Combined Authority, the investment will allow ORE Catapult to build a new high voltage (HV) electrical test facility at its Blyth site, and install bespoke equipment to carry out pre-qualification testing on HV cable systems.
